Foundation wall pouring services involve the process of constructing or replacing the concrete walls that form the structural base of a building’s foundation. This work typically begins with preparing the site, setting forms, and pouring fresh concrete to create durable, stable walls that support the weight of the structure above. Proper pouring techniques and quality materials are essential to ensure the foundation’s strength and longevity, providing a solid base for the entire property. Experienced contractors focus on precise measurements and proper curing to prevent future issues and ensure the foundation remains stable over time.

The overview below groups typical Foundation Wall Pouring proj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Small Repairs - Typically range from $250-$600 for common patching or sealing jobs on existing foundation walls. Many routine repairs f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of damage and accessibility.
Standard Wall Pouring - Most local contractors charge between $3,000 and $8,000 for pouring new foundation walls in residential projects. Larger or more complex jobs can push costs higher, but many projects stay within this typical range.
Full Foundation Replacement - Complete removal and replacement of foundation walls generally cost $15,000-$40,000 or more. These larger projects are less common and tend to reach the higher end of the cost spectrum.
Complex or Custom Projects - Specialty pours, reinforced walls, or custom designs can exceed $50,000 depending on size and scope. Such projects are less frequent but may be necessary for unique structural requirements.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
